Transaction ca10748620fd23cc585f150ef250d489028234a97bbc034df2dea5c79ea588ef

2 Input
2 Outputs
  • ca10748620fd23cc585f150ef250d489028234a97bbc034df2dea5c79ea588ef:0
  • value  571975
    address  1PwuNspXT8CuMjacjAunYbAwXD93rcHRSV
  • ca10748620fd23cc585f150ef250d489028234a97bbc034df2dea5c79ea588ef:1
  • value  850000
    address  3J6mU3hpigvnMji4geLsqa4hLoji7DhhRe